Common Air Conditioning Repairs: How to Tell When Your System Needs Attention

Air conditioning units are crucial for preserving comfort, most notably during the summer months. Despite their importance, they may develop faults that hinder their performance. Indicators including poor cooling, strange odors, or unusual noises commonly signal that repairs are needed. Recognizing these warning signs is critical for homeowners. Addressing these concerns early can contribute to timely resolutions and better overall system performance. What are the most common signs to watch for?

Top Signs Your AC Needs Repair

How can homeowners determine when their air conditioning units are in need of repair? Identifying the signs of a failing air conditioning system is essential for preserving comfort and efficiency. One of the primary warning signs is poor cooling; if the system has difficulty holding the desired temperature, it likely requires professional attention. Homeowners ought to remain watchful for odd scents emerging from the vents, as these can point to concerns such as mold development or electrical malfunctions.

In addition, rising energy costs without any shift in consumption habits can indicate inefficiency, highlighting the likelihood of needed repairs. Short cycling, which refers to frequent cycling on and off, can also indicate a problem. In addition, water accumulation around the equipment or odd sounds like hissing or bubbling, can indicate deeper problems. Tackling these warning signs quickly can help homeowners avoid more extensive repairs and guarantee their air conditioning systems operate effectively.

Why Is Your AC Making Strange Noises?

Odd noises emanating from an air conditioning system commonly point to deeper problems that need to be addressed. Frequently encountered sounds involve rattling, which may suggest unfastened components or accumulated debris throughout the system. Hissing sounds may indicate refrigerant escaping, which may undermine efficiency and result in greater damage. A grinding sound often signals deteriorating bearings or problems with the motor, while a high-pitched squeal may indicate faults within the compressor or fan assembly.

Moreover, should a unit generate a continuous buzzing noise, this may point to an electrical concern or a failing capacitor. These noises not only compromise comfort but also function as critical warning signals. Ignoring them can result in more extensive repairs or system failure. Homeowners should monitor these noises closely and consult a professional technician to diagnose the problem accurately. Prompt action can help ensure the durability and optimal performance of the air conditioning unit.

Pinpoint Cooling Inefficiency Issues

When confronted with ineffective cooling from an air conditioning unit, homeowners frequently question what might be behind the problem. Multiple issues may be responsible for a unit's reduced cooling capacity. One of the most typical culprits is a clogged or unclean air filter, which obstructs air circulation and lowers overall cooling performance. Additionally, refrigerant leaks can lead to insufficient cooling, since the unit no longer has enough fluid to effectively transfer heat. Another factor might be an improperly sized unit, which fails to cool the designated space adequately. Homeowners should also consider thermostat issues, including incorrect settings or malfunctioning sensors that prevent the system from operating correctly. Lastly, obstructed vents or ductwork can restrict air movement, further complicating cooling efforts. Recognizing these problems at an early stage can help avoid major issues and maintain top-level performance from the cooling unit. Regular maintenance and inspections can help mitigate these challenges before they escalate.

What to Do About Unusual Smells From Your AC

What might be responsible for strange odors coming from an air conditioning unit? Multiple issues can lead to these scents, often indicating underlying issues. A musty odor could indicate mold or mildew developing within the system, typically due to excess moisture. In contrast, a burning scent might point to faulty electrical components or overheating parts, requiring prompt action. When a sharp, chemical odor is noticeable, it could indicate refrigerant leakage, which require prompt evaluation.

Additionally, a powerful, unpleasant odor can emerge from rodents residing in the unit, highlighting the need for a thorough inspection. Property owners should inspect air filters, as dirty filters can also cause offensive smells. Routine upkeep is crucial to address these problems. To conclude, recognizing the source of strange smells is important for the effective functioning of the air conditioning system and supports a healthy indoor environment.

When You Should Contact a Professional for AC Repairs

What signals should homeowners look for to know when professional AC repair is needed? Identifying the warning signs that call for expert assistance is critical to keeping a cooling system running efficiently. Should the air conditioner begin making odd noises, including grinding or hissing, it may be an indication of mechanical concerns that require skilled attention. Furthermore, uneven temperatures across the home or an unexpected spike in energy costs may point to deeper issues that require professional diagnosis and repair.

Homeowners ought to remain vigilant about any leaks or surplus moisture near the unit, as these can lead to more significant damage. If the system is unable to cool efficiently, despite operating without interruption, it is advisable to contact a technician. Finally, if the unit is aging and suffering repeated breakdowns, expert assessment and repair can help avoid expensive replacements. Timely intervention can extend the lifespan of the AC system and guarantee peak performance.

Vital Tips for Preserving Your AC System

Servicing an air conditioning system is important for maximizing its lifespan and performance. Routine filter changes, periodic inspections, and outdoor unit maintenance are important measures that help ward off expensive service calls. These simple steps guarantee peak performance and improve indoor air quality.

Scheduled Filter Replacement

Regularly replacing the air filter is essential for optimal air conditioning performance. Dirty or blocked filters can limit air circulation, leading to reduced cooling efficiency and higher energy usage. This added stress on the unit can result in increased electricity expenses and risk of equipment damage. Professionals advise checking filters each month and replacing them every one to three months, depending on how often the system is used and the surrounding conditions. Residences with pets or significant dust accumulation may require replacement more often. A fresh filter improves indoor air quality by catching dust and allergens while also extending the AC unit's operational life. By making filter upkeep a priority, homeowners can be confident their air conditioning system functions at peak efficiency and reliability all cooling season long.

Seasonal System Inspections

Periodic seasonal maintenance checkups are critical for securing top performance and durability of air conditioning units. These inspections allow technicians to identify potential issues before they escalate into costly repairs. Throughout an inspection, technicians commonly examine refrigerant levels, review electrical connections, and analyze the general system functionality. Furthermore, they often evaluate thermostat performance to confirm precise temperature regulation. Regular maintenance can lead to improved energy efficiency, reducing utility bills check here and promoting a more comfortable indoor environment. Property owners are advised to arrange these inspections at least one or two times annually, preferably prior to the start of the cooling season. Taking a proactive approach to AC system care can significantly lengthen its operational life and improve overall dependability.

Clean Your Outdoor Unit

Maintaining the exterior unit is a vital part in guaranteeing an AC system runs efficiently. Leaves, dust, and debris can collect around the unit, restricting airflow and reducing performance. Regular cleaning helps stop overheating and extends the lifespan of the system. Property owners should turn off the power before cleaning to ensure safety. With a soft brush or a garden hose, they can carefully remove debris from the fins and surrounding area. Furthermore, cutting back any vegetation within two feet of the unit encourages better airflow. It is also beneficial to inspect and clean the condenser fins periodically. By maintaining a clean outdoor unit, homeowners can improve energy efficiency and lower the likelihood of expensive repairs.

How Frequently Should I Plan Regular AC Maintenance?

Experts recommend arranging regular AC upkeep no less than one time per year. However, in regions with extreme temperatures or heavy usage, semi-annual evaluations can boost effectiveness and increase the system's longevity, maintaining superior functionality.

Can I Troubleshoot AC Problems Myself?

Yes, individuals can troubleshoot AC problems themselves by checking filters, inspecting for blockages, and ensuring power sources are functioning. Nevertheless, it is advisable to seek professional help for more complex problems to prevent potential damage or safety risks.

What Are the Fees Associated With AC Repairs?

The typical cost of AC repairs ranges from $100 to $1,500, according to the severity of the issue. Factors influencing expenses include parts, labor rates, and system age, as consistent maintenance can help lower the risk of costly repairs down the line.

What Is the Expected Lifespan of an AC Unit?

An air conditioner generally has a lifespan of between 15 to 20 years, based on factors including upkeep, frequency of use, and build quality. Regular servicing can extend its lifespan, while a lack of maintenance can result in early breakdown.

Are Energy-Efficient Upgrades Available for My AC System?

Absolutely, energy-efficient upgrades for an AC system include incorporating a programmable thermostat, transitioning to a high-efficiency system, improving insulation, and utilizing variable speed motors. These upgrades can considerably reduce energy consumption and lower utility bills.
